Hither Green is in south-east London, England and is part of The London Borough of Lewisham, it is 10.6km south-east of Charing Cross. Hither Green was distinguished in the late 19th and the early 20th century. The Hither Green Railway station runs through the main center of the entire area and divides it into an ‘east-side’ focused on Staplehurst Road and a ‘west-side’ focused on Hither Green Lane at Springbank.
The area is also very well known for The Hither Green Rail Crash in which 49 people were killed. On a busy sunday evening back on 5th November 1967, a train service was running from Hastings to London Charing Cross where a train had derailed near the Hither Green Maintenance Depot in London – this was between Hither Green and Grove Park railway stations. Many of the passengers were standing, one of the 12 coaches derailed and killed 49 passengers. In Britain, this was the sixth worst train/rail disaster in terms of death and has not been used or surpassed since, for everyone’s safety.

As Hither Green is based in the heart of London, you can expert many urban roads, some with faded road markings.
Narrow Residential Roads
You will spend a considerable amount of time during your semi-intensive driving lessons in Hither Green on residential roads. There are many residential roads in the area which can cause a problem with meeting oncoming vehicles and also getting close to parked cars. Whatever the situation, the DTC driving instructor will teach you to use the MSM routine.
During your practical test, as soon as you see an oncoming vehicle approaching, the first thing you must do is to check the rear view mirror. After this, it would be advisable to slightly ease off the accelerator pedal as this will allow you time to think and decide. Remember that the driving test at Hither Green is based on safety before anything else. Therefore, if you have any doubt about whether to proceed or to stop, it would be advisable to take the side of caution and stop.
Faded road markings
There are a few residential roads with faded road markings that are still visible but you do need to be actively looking out for them. These include give-way lines at small crossroads.
Dual Carriageways
There are some dual carriageways such as the A20 Sidcup road, and the A205 that the examiner may take you on. If on a dual carriageway, it is important to remember that you should always stay in the left-hand lane unless overtaking or turning right.
